Coachella 2013 Weekend 1 Sold Out, Weekend 2 Passes Still Available

COACHELLA WEEKEND 1 SOLD OUT

Tickets for Coachella 2013 Weekend 1 sold out Tuesday in record time: a whopping 20 minutes. And yet, nearly 7 hours after tickets went on sale Tuesday, Weekend 2 passes are still available. Could this be proof that the 2013 lineup is a major disappointment for fans of the desert music festival?

Not necessarily. In 2011, it took the (then one-weekend) festival an entire week to sell out. In 2012 however, when Coachella cloned the festival for the first time into two weekends, passes sold out in under two hours.

After a later-than-usual festival lineup announcement and much griping on the web about the bands confirmed, patrons still visited the Coachella website in droves Tuesday morning to secure their festival passes for the 2013 festival.

However, it is the age of the internet, so if you're dying to attend Weekend 1, there are always options. Savvy moneymakers and planners-ahead are already taking to Craigslist, Facebook and Ebay to sell Weekend 1 Coachella passes.

But be warned. There were many instances of counterfeit festival wristbands sold online last year and some very sad concert-goers were turned away at Coachella security.

The festival will be broken up into two identical weekends like it was last year. Weekend 1 runs April 12-14 and Weekend 2 is April 19-21.
